Which finding would most justify a regulatory authority immediately suspending an establishment's permit and closing it?

a.One expired jar of spices in dry storage
b.A cracked floor tile near the back door
c.A severe, uncontrolled pest infestation combined with no hot water and sewage on the floor
d.A single employee wearing a watch on the line

Explanation

A regulatory authority can suspend a permit and close an operation when conditions present an imminent health hazard, such as an active infestation, lack of hot water for sanitizing, and sewage contamination together. These conditions make safe food handling impossible. Minor issues like an expired spice jar or a cracked tile are corrected through routine follow-up, not closure.

Law Reference: FDA Food Code §8-401.20
